Two New York City councilmen were among the 18 people arrested at a demonstration for an immigrant rights leader detained by federal authorities.

Councilman Ydanis Rodriguez said in a tweet that he and fellow Democrat Jumaane Williams were cuffed Thursday during the protest after Ravi Ragbir was taken into custody by federal Immigration and Customs Enforcement agents in Manhattan.

"Arrested with Councilman @JumaaneWilliams and more than 10 people for  fighting for Ravi and all undocumented brothers and sisters," Rodriguez said in a tweet.
